Music Course Selection
An important part of the scheduling process involves students and parents making selections regarding music programming for next year. Students who began learning an instrument at the elementary level will have the chance to continue with that instrument in the band or orchestra. All students also have an opportunity to participate in the choral music program. Students who do not enroll in a performance music course will be scheduled to have our Music Lab course. This link will take you to the selection form. There, you will find descriptions for each of the music courses. Once you and your child review and discuss those options, please make a selection and submit the form. We ask that you plan to submit your child’s music selection by April 9, 2021.
Student Schedules
The scheduling process for next year will be guided by data and information provided to us by your child’s current teacher, and also information provided by you and your child. Students who currently receive special education, gifted support services, or supplementary reading instruction will have similar supports in their schedules at Springton Lake. Student schedules and team assignments will be made available to students and parents in August. While schedules and information packets will be mailed home, we also invite students and families to attend our annual Schedule Release Party. The Schedule Release Party is a “block party” style event where students are able to pick up their schedules in person for “early access.” Students can enjoy complimentary food, games, music, and an opportunity to socialize with friends. While we were not able to hold this event in 2020, we hope to be able to do so in a safe manner this year. The date for this year’s Schedule Release Party will be announced in early summer.
6th Grade Transition Camp - Summer of 2021
An exciting and fun part of the summer for our incoming 6th grade students is Transition Camp. This is a voluntary, half-day program where students can meet members of the Springton Lake Staff, interact with classmates, and engage in a number of activities designed to help orient them to the school and to make them feel even more comfortable and ready for the first day of school. While we were not able to hold Transition Camp in 2020 due to COVID restrictions, we are optimistic that it will be possible to do so in 2021. Dates for Transition Camp will be published in June and shared with all families.
